1. This appliance is authorized for household/domestic use only.
2. Do not charge or use outdoors or on wet surfaces. Do not immerse the oor steamer in
water or other liquids.
3. Do not allow oor steamer to be used as a toy. Close attention is necessar y when used
by or near children. Do not leave Steamer unattended. Always unplug unit when not
in use.
4. Use only as described and for the uses described in this manual. Use only manufacturer’s approved and supplied parts and accessories. Use of other accessories is not
recommended and will void the warranty.
5. Always make sure the Handle Assembly is in the upright “off” position before plugging
in or unplugging. Keep cord away from heated surfaces (e.g., cooking sur faces), and
sharp edges and corners.
6. Do not use if power cord or plug has been damaged, or if any part of appliance has
been dropped, damaged, left outdoors, or dropped in water. Do not attempt to disassemble or repair appliance. Return it to the manufacturer or an authorized service
center for examination or repai r.
7. Do not wrap cord too tightly around appliance. Never carr y by the cord or yank to
disconnect from an outlet. To unplug, always grasp plug to remove from outlet – do not
pull on cord.
8. Do not handle cord or appliance with wet hands or without shoes on.
9. Look closely at Steamer and follow all labels and marking instructions.
10. Do not put any objects into openings. Do not use with any opening blocked.
11. Before lling with water or emptying, always place Handle Assembly in upr ight “off”
position, unplug Steamer and allow it to cool completely.
12. Turn the Boiler Cap slowly to open the boiler – this will allow any remaining steam to
escape gradually.
13. Use caution while emptying the appliance. Contact with hot water or steam may
cause burns.
14. Be sure Boiler Cap is (and remains) closed and do not open dur ing use.
15. The Antibak Tank Cover should never be opened during use except to rell while
Steamer is stationar y.
16. Never use cleaning solutions, perfumes, oils, Antibak or substances other than tap or
distilled/demineralized water in the Boiler. Use of any chemicals in Boiler may damage
Steamer and will automatically void the war ranty.
17. Antibak should ONLY be used in the Antibak Tank (as detailed on pages 9 and 10).
18. When in use, never turn the appliance on its side. Remove the plug from the socketoutlet before cleaning or maintaining the appliance. Do not direct steam at people,
animals, plants or electrical equipment (i.e, inside an oven).
19. Do not operate around ammable or combustible liquids such as gasoline, or in areas
where fumes may be present.
20. To reduce the likelihood of circuit overload, do not operate another high wattage appliance on the same circuit. Plug in to a standard (220-240V, 50/600Hz) electrical outlet.

When the Floor Steamer has run out of water, there will be no more
steam coming out of the unit. At this stage it is time to rell the Boiler.
Follow the relling instructions below.
*IMPORTANT*
The Floor Steamer has a Boiler that should not be overlled. To avoid the
potential for overlling, only rell the Boiler when it is completely run out of
water and only add 600ml. Always follow the practice of using the Floor Steamer
until it has run out of water and then rell 600ml only.
If oor cleaning is completed and water remains in the Boiler, the Floor Steamer
can be stored with the remaining water in the Boiler, there will be no harm done
to the unit. At the next cleaning session simply heat up the unit and use the
water already in the Boiler, then rell when empty.
Using Your Floor Steamer
Or alternatively at the next cleaning session, open the Boiler Cap when the unit
is still cold and pour out the water and then rell ( if this alternative method is
used, it is recommended that only 500ml of water is added, because the uni t
will not completely drain when the water is poured out from the Boiler).
WARNING: Let Steamer cool 5 minutes before opening Boiler Cap.
Use care when opening Boiler Cap as it may still be hot and steam
may escape, causing burns. If Boiler is still hot, water may spurt out
during relling which can also cause burns.
